Analysis
Armenia recorded 610,265 for number of daily smokers, men and women in 2012.
That represents a change of up 0.6% on the previous year and up 5.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of daily smokers, men and women in Armenia peaked at 655,997 in 1990 and was at its lowest, 532,890, in 1980.
Armenia ranks 96th of 186 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
